Classic Cocktails and a Tall Tale or Two at The Bar, The Majestic Hotel Kuala Lumpur
“Reminiscent of the
halcyon days of British Malaya, relax and enjoy vintage cocktails of the time.”
As a well-bred Australian I know that the best spot for a
drink and a story is at the bar. True bartenders are not only experts in mixing
up spirituous beverages, but skilled tale weavers too. Never quite knowing what
percentage of a story is being spun, you can be assured as the night goes on
and the drinking progresses that you’ll be believing each tale closer to fact
than fabrication. This is what I look for in a good watering hole and this is
what I found at The Bar at the Majestic Hotel Kuala Lumpur.

Meet Johnnie Yap, the humble chief barman, concoctor of
cocktails and teller of yarns. You’ll find no molecular contrivances or
inventions with weird syrups and unidentifiable ingredients behind his bar –
just real fruit and real liquor. The olden days are preserved in a list of
Classic Cocktails, each accompanied with a story of origin, compiled in a
charming menu printed in old ink and, with pictures capturing the magic of
colonial times.

We tried the following cocktails and were not disappointed
by one:

Brandy Crusta – brandy, Cointreau, lemon juice, sugar, Angostura bitters rimmed with sugar.
|
Jungle Bird – Campari, rum, lime, sugar and pineapple juice. |
East India Cocktail – cognac, maraschino liquor, Cointreau, raspberry syrup and Angostura bitters.
|
Mai Tai – rum, crème de almond, pineapple juice and triple sec. |
The dulcet harmonies of The Soliano’s vocalist accompanied
by sexy taps on the ivory, strums of the double bass and a regular thrum on the
drum kit maintain the classic ambience and add excitement to the air.

All cocktails are priced at RM48++. While the bartender is
willing to make drinks to your requests, it’s highly encouraged that you try
the classics to have full appreciation of The Bar.
